'Game of Thrones' Season 5 Recap: When Will Cersei's Walk of Shame Happen?

The last episode of the hit fantasy TV drama series "Game of Thrones" Season 5 titled "The Gift" saw some interesting plot twists which hinted the coming of a highly anticipated scene.

Major spoilers ahead: Cersei Lannister (Lena Headey) appeared to have got what she really wanted – to deliberately crush the Tyrell family and sever their hold in King's Landing.

Meanwhile, the Tyrell Matriarch, Olenna (Diana Rigg) didn't give up on freeing her grandchildren Margaery (Natalie Dormer) and Loras (Finn Jones). The Queen of Thorns even meet up with the High Sparrow (Jonathan Pryce) to try to put some sense on him. She even threatens the bearer of the faith of the seven that she'll cut off the food supply to the capital.

The elder Sparrow, unfazed, replied to the woman that soon the many will stop fearing the few.

For those who followed the books closely, the Queen Mother did get arrested for multiple crimes by the Faith Militants.

In the HBO adaptation, the events were rather interesting to witness. Cersei decided to visit Margaery in the dungeon where she's being held. Adding insult to injury, Cersei seemed to gloat with how things have worked out.

She later went to meet the righteous and unbiased Sparrow High Priest who gave her some lecturing about humility and simplicity. He then spoke about the prospect of stripping away the fineries of both the Tyrells and Lannisters. The words sent a chill to her spine.

The man added that there's a man who had so much to tell about her. Lancel (Eugene Simon) entered the vicinity. Just as she turns to leave, a Silent Sister grabs hold of Cersei.

Fans were quick to speculate that Olenna could have some parts to play in Cersei's arrest. A report from TV Guide said that although her family's cause are already failing, she still "has an ally or two in her debt, and she's about to call in favors."

It's also possible that Cersei's cousin has confessed to the organization about their incestuous relationship or that someone with even more power has come in to play.

It remains to be found out as to how these events will lead to Cersei's impending Walk of Shame.
